Dallas Fort Worth International Airport KDFW / DFW

The mid-cities mega-hub, 35 minutes from either Dallas or Fort Worth, with a Signature FBO for heavy jets, widebody VIP and connecting passengers. American Airlines' hub traffic means taxi delays; Love Field and Addison are the norm for business jets.
